装好blog后事--以及hexo常用命令

一些hexo常用命令和经验之类的

1.hexo

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
npm install hexo -g #安装  
npm update hexo -g #升级
hexo init #初始化
hexo n "我的博客" == hexo new "我的博客" #新建文章
hexo p == hexo publish
hexo g == hexo generate#生成
hexo s == hexo server #启动服务预览
hexo d == hexo deploy#部署
hexo server #Hexo 会监视文件变动并自动更新,您无须重启服务器。
hexo server -s #静态模式
hexo server -p 5000 #更改端口
hexo server -i 192.168.1.1 #自定义 IP
hexo clean #清除缓存 网页正常情况下可以忽略此条命令
hexo g #生成静态网页
hexo d #开始部署
hexo generate --watch #监视文件变动
hexo new page "pageName" #新建页面
以上是文章摘要 <!--more--> 以下是余下全文

以上纯属Copy
在我看来,无非就这几个:

1
2
3
4
hexo n "标题" #新建文章
hexo d #部署
hexo g #生成
hexo s #本地访问

2.经验

然后再说说,好像没啥好说的,不过首次接触遇到太多坑了,这里不得不吐槽一下!
首先下载安装git,node.js
然后再npm install hexo -g 注:下载hexo
下载完hexo再找个空文件夹,这里说一下,我最先用的是cmd所以又发现个坑


想看坑点我
打开cmd,然后cd 你找的那个空文件夹 理论上是这样,可是切换盘符的时候却发现换不了。
然后百度一下,原来切换盘符不用cd ,直接盘符:\



至于Git,直接在那个空文件夹右键,选有Bash的那个。
进到文件夹然后输入>hexo init
进行初始化
初始化完后会有一堆文件和文件夹,最明显的node_modules
之后hexo -v
看看版本什么的验证装没装好,然后后面的就不说了,挑让我不爽的说。

没有个人ssh key就老是部署失败
.yml文件冒号后边必须有个空格,不然
主要就这两个!

  段落测试!& e m s p ;把空格去掉,代表两个空格大小,
一个汉字两个空格大小,所以写作段落解决……
  无图,无解决步骤,凡事靠自己!

闲的我

1
2
3
4
经济-->科技: 依靠
科技-->人才: 依靠
人才-->教育: 依靠
Note right of 教育: 基础

hexo 问题解决参考

fs.SyncWriteStream

传送门


满分是10分的话,这篇文章你给几分,您的支持将鼓励我继续创作!